libstp.step.wait_for_button.wait_for_button() WaitForButton

Wait for the operator to press the hardware button before continuing.

Blocks the step sequence until the physical button on the robot controller is pressed. A “Waiting for button press…” message is displayed on the UI while waiting. This is useful for pausing between autonomous phases, confirming the robot is correctly positioned before starting, or gating destructive actions behind human approval.

Returns:

A WaitForButton UI step ready to be scheduled in a step sequence.

Example:

from libstp.step import wait_for_button

# Wait for the operator to confirm placement before starting
sequence(
    wait_for_button(),
    motor_power(robot.motor(0), 100),
    wait(3.0),
    motor_brake(robot.motor(0)),
)
